Where is Minidoka County, Idaho?
Minidoka County is a county equivalent area found in Idaho, USA. The county government of Minidoka is found in the county seat of Rupert.
With a total 1,975.97 sq. km of land and water area, Minidoka County, Idaho is the 1258th largest county equivalent area in the United States. Home to 20,323 people, Minidoka County has a total 7722 households earning 43266 on average per year.
